ELEGY OF SOL | In the mid-26th century, humanity had colonized nearly the entire solar system, from the opulent polar cities of Mercury to the ice mining facilities around Pluto. Automated terraforming had already begun on Mars and Venus, and several colonies were founded around Barnard's Star and the Alpha Centauri trinary. Despite all that progress, the Earth was an ecological nightmare and the various powers-that-be were always at war. Some people could see the writing on the wall and wanted to get out as fast as possible.

Well! A massive generation ship enroute to start an Epsilon Eridani colonization effort suffered a catastrophic engine failure on the outermost fringes of the Oort Cloud. After weeks of searching and failed attempts at communicating with the solar system, they managed to find a large icy body to limp towards and "anchor" to. After months to years of failed repairs, collapsing societal order, and complete radio silence from the Solar System, the people switched operations to living on their makeshift space station and hoping to eventually build a working ship to return home.

Years turned to decades turned to centuries before they would ever make it back. A little over a millennium later, they would finally get a ship back to the Inner Solar System. They found a mass grave. Mercury was full of frozen corpses, Venus was an overgrown jungle, Earth was undergoing an ice age, Mars was covered in massive forests, and every single settlement beyond Mars was nothing but perfectly preserved, frozen carnage. Unbeknownst to the would-be colonists, following a total ecological collapse and several strategic attacks, humanity devolved into a panicked interplanetary war that ended society as they knew it.

At the time of my setting, humanity has fully returned to the Solar System. In the nearly 300 years since, they've established resettlements on Venus and Mars, some small colonies in the Outer System, and are working on cleaning out the dead on Mercury and the Moon. Earth's orbit is being cleaned up, but they decided to leave it alone while it heals. >!They also discovered that some people survived (somehow) and are living in Iron Age (at best)-esque societies around the mostly ice-free equator and lower latitudes. !<Despite all the negativity of the past, they have learned their lessons and are living their best post-scarcity semi-utopian life, rediscovering long-lost history and culture.

This picture in particular is a postcard style image of a scenic view overlooking the first ever resettlement on Mars (and in the Solar System). It started as a crummy pen doodle, then was made entirely on paint dot net with a mouse and keyboard.
